How Our Clean Water Extraction (Category 1) Service Works
Our process for Clean Water Extraction (Category 1) is designed to get your home back to normal quickly and efficiently. We’ll assess the damage, contain the affected area, and extract the water using our advanced equipment. Our technicians are trained to handle even the toughest situations.
Step 1: Assessment and Containment
Our team will assess the damage and contain the affected area to prevent further issues. This step is crucial in preventing secondary damage and ensuring a safe working environment.
Step 2: Water Extraction
We’ll use our advanced equipment to extract the water from your home. This includes powerful pumps and wet/dry vacuums that can handle even the largest amounts of water.
Step 3: Drying and Dehumidification
Our technicians will use specialized equipment to dry your home and prevent further moisture buildup. This includes dehumidifiers and air movers that can help speed up the drying process.
Step 4: Disinfection and Sanitizing
We’ll disinfect and sanitize the affected area to prevent the growth of mold and bacteria. This is especially important in areas with high humidity or water exposure.
Step 5: Final Inspection and Cleanup
Our team will conduct a final inspection to ensure that your home is safe and clean. We’ll also remove any remaining debris and equipment.

Clean Water Extraction (Category 1) vs. DIY: When To Call a Professional
| Situation | DIY? | Call a Pro? | Why |
|---|---|---|---|
| Small leak with up to 2 inches of standing water | Yes | No | You can use a wet/dry vacuum to extract the water and dry the area. |
| Large leak with over 2 inches of standing water | No | Yes | A large leak needs specialized equipment and expertise to extract the water and prevent further damage. |
| Water damage from a burst pipe or appliance | No | Yes | Water damage from a burst pipe or appliance needs immediate attention and specialized equipment to extract the water and prevent further damage. |
| Musty odors or mold growth in your home | No | Yes | Mold growth or musty odors need specialized equipment and expertise to identify and remove the source. |
| Warped or buckled flooring | No | Yes | Warped or buckled flooring needs specialized equipment and expertise to identify and repair the damage. |
| Peeling paint or wallpaper | No | Yes | Peeling paint or wallpaper needs specialized equipment and expertise to identify and repair the damage. |

Clean Water Extraction (Category 1) Cost in The Colony, TX
The cost of Clean Water Extraction (Category 1) in The Colony, TX can vary depending on the severity of the damage, the size of the affected area, and local conditions. Our team will provide you with a free estimate after assessing the damage.
| Service | Typical Price Range | What Affects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Initial Assessment and Containment | $500 – $2,500 | The cost of containment and assessment depends on the size of the affected area and the severity of the damage. |
| Water Extraction | $1,000 – $5,000 | The cost of water extraction depends on the amount of water and the equipment needed to extract it. |
| Drying and Dehumidification | $500 – $2,500 | The cost of drying and dehumidification depends on the size of the affected area and the equipment needed to dry it. |
| Disinfection and Sanitizing | $200 – $1,000 | The cost of disinfection and sanitizing depends on the size of the affected area and the equipment needed to disinfect it. |
| Final Inspection and Cleanup | $500 – $2,500 | The cost of final inspection and cleanup depends on the size of the affected area and the equipment needed to clean it. |
